Creating a directory

1

If necessary, press the directory icon and
change the directory.

To move to the next higher level, press the arrow but-
ton in the PATH field.

2

Press the MAKE DIR button.

A keyboard window will appear, allowing you to enter
a directory name.

For details on entering text, refer to “Entering names”
(

→ p. 34).

3

Enter the name of the directory you want to
create, and press the MAKE button.

Here’s how to format media on a USB storage device. On
the M7CL V1.12 or higher, storage media with a capacity
of 4GB or larger will be formatted in FAT32, and storage
media with a capacity of 2GB or smaller will be formatted
in FAT16.

1

In the function access area, press the
SETUP button to access the SETUP screen.

2

Press the SAVE/LOAD button to access the
SAVE/LOAD popup window.

3

Press the FORMAT button.

A keyboard window will appear, allowing you to enter
the volume name that will be applied after formatting.

For details on entering text, refer to “Entering names”
(

→ p. 34).

4

Enter a volume name, and press the FOR-
MAT button.

A dialog box will ask you to confirm the Format oper-
ation.

5

To execute the Format operation, press the
OK button.
